- [ ] Key ceremony item 3 — Quillbus broker upgrade: before cutting over to the new Quillbus 5 cluster, we re-sign the broker's TLS bundle in front of two witnesses. Contractors: don't touch the old cluster until sign-off. After the witnesses confirm, unseal the signing box using the recovery passphrase below.

recovery phrase for kahif-tagag: ulavan-oliax-ulaath-sorys-aldius-kaseth

Subject: Key rotation — Willowgate reminder job

For the weekly sync: we rotated credentials for the clinic appointment reminder job after the quarterly audit. The job now authenticates to the internal Heronbill messaging service with a scoped key limited to the reminders queue. Old credentials are revoked as of Monday. For reference during cutover, the new key is below.

service key, fahag-fahap: zpat15_uQo01XaPBYVwBXM

Q: What's the deal with the lifts this weekend at Fenholt Court? A: Both main lifts are down Saturday and Sunday while Ashgrove Elevators does the annual overhaul, roughly 08:00 to 17:00 each day. Staff coming in should plan on the stairs; the goods lift stays running for anything heavy, but keep it free for the engineers where you can. Anyone needing the plant-room corridor to reach the goods lift should use the door code below.

badge for yahif-bahaf: bdg-XUBUM-7